What's The Definition Of Oratorical?
[adj] characteristic of an orator or oratory; "oratorical prose"; "harangued his men in an oratorical way"- Robert Graves
Synonyms | Synonyms for Oratorical: rhetorical Related Terms | Find terms related to Oratorical: See Also | Oratorical In Webster's Dictionary \Or`a*tor"ic*al\, a.
Of or pertaining to an orator or to oratory; characterized by
oratory; rhetorical; becoming to an orator; as, an oratorical
triumph; an oratorical essay. -- {Or`a*tor"ic*al*ly}, adv.
